SCA WS-BPEL客户端实施指南:V100 Pegasus专利授权

需积分: 4 0 下载量 180 浏览量 更新于2024-07-31 收藏 613KB PDF 举报
SCA(Service Component Architecture,服务组件架构)是针对企业服务总线(ESB,Enterprise Service Bus)和业务流程管理(BPM)领域的一种开放标准架构,它定义了一种服务设计、开发、部署和交互的方式。SCA的核心思想是将复杂的业务流程分解为独立的服务组件,这些组件可以来自不同的技术栈,如Web Services-Business Process Execution Language (WS-BPEL)。 在本文件《SCA_WS-BPEL客户端及实现模型V100_Pegasus.pdf》中,作者包括BEA、Cape Clear、IBM、Interface21、IONA、Oracle等多家知名IT公司,他们共同同意提供无版权许可,即采用合理且非歧视性的条款,允许实施SCA规范。这份规格文档详细描述了如何利用WS-BPEL(一种用于创建、执行和管理企业服务的标准协议)来实现SCA的客户端和实施模型。 SCA Version 1.00,发布于2007年3月21日,强调了其在实际应用中的关键要素和技术细节。该版本的技术联系人包括来自Oracle的Martin Chapman、TIBCO Software Inc.的Sabin Ielceanu、IBM的Dieter Koenig、BEA Systems的Michael Rowley、SAP AG的Ivana Trickovic以及Oracle的Alex Yiu。文件中包含了版权声明,所有这些公司共同保留了2005年和2007年的所有权利。 使用这份文档时,用户需要同意并遵守以下条件:复制和展示SCA规范及其部分,不得进行修改,这表明其在传播和使用SCA技术时需要尊重原创性和完整性,确保遵循知识产权规定。通过使用SCA WS-BPEL客户端及实现模型,开发者可以构建可扩展、松耦合的业务流程,这些流程能够跨多个技术平台无缝协作,提高了企业级系统的灵活性和效率。 本资源提供了关于如何在WS-BPEL环境中设计和部署服务组件的重要指南,对于理解和实现企业服务架构中服务的组件化、标准化和互操作性具有重要意义。同时,它强调了跨厂商合作的重要性,使得不同供应商的技术能够在一个统一的框架下协同工作。